The Need for Regular Brake Service

August 14, 2022 12:00 am Published by Leave your thoughts

Your car requires regular maintenance and care to provide the level of performance you expect. Your car’s brakes are one of its most important safety systems. Regular maintenance keeps your brakes working as expected and can help prevent stopping issues when driving. Your car’s brakes are a complex system and use several interconnected parts, including the discs and brake pads. Knowing when to get each part serviced and when to replace them is an important part of car ownership.

When Should I Replace My Break Pads?

In general, you should replace your brake pads every 10,000 to 20,000 miles, depending on your driving habits, frequency, and the environment you drive in. However, some signs will let you know that you need new brake pads. Here are four tips on how to tell if brake pads need replacing.

  1. Your indicator light turns on. Modern automobiles have many warning systems to keep you safe. A persistent indicator light can indicate your brake pads need servicing. Be sure to check your car’s manual, as indicators can vary between manufacturers.
  2. Squealing or other odd noises when driving or stopping.
  3. The brake pads themselves appear physically damaged. Brake pads wear away over time; if less than an inch of material is left, your pads should be replaced as soon as possible.
  4. Grinding noises are a sign that your brake discs and brake shoes are making contact with one another. Because your brake pads are supposed to serve as padding between the moving parts of your brake system, this is a sign your pads have completely worn down.

About Brake Discs

Your brake discs are another important part of your car’s braking system. When wondering how often do brake discs need replacing, the answer is luckily far longer than your brake pads. Broadly speaking, brake discs last on average 50,000 miles. However, with regular care, they can last as long as 80,000 miles. Remember that in some situations brake discs can wear out faster and need replacing as soon as 25,000 miles, so regular inspections are important. The signs you need new brake discs are similar to those of new brake pads. These can include warning lights, loud grinding noises, and vibrations during regular driving.
